`clippy::collapsible_if` started triggering after bumping the MSRV to
1.88.

Since this triggers from a lot of places, and since there even are a
couple of instances where we explicitly allow `clippy::collapsible_ifs`,
I've opened #2342 for deciding what to do about it.
